Procedural Posture

Environment and Land Court Ruling on Applications for Setting Aside Joinder and for Joinder as Defendant / Post Joinder Interlocutory Ruling

  1. 1 Whether the order of 18 September 2025 joining the 3rd Interested Party should be set aside for want of service and breach of natural justice
  2. 2 Whether the 3rd Interested Party met the threshold to be joined as the 4th Defendant

Ratio Decidendi

The court found from the affidavit of service that the Plaintiff was not served with the joinder application. That non-service constituted sufficient cause to set aside the order of 18 September 2025 joining the 3rd Interested Party. Once that order was vacated, the application to convert the same entity into the 4th Defendant necessarily failed.

Court Disposition

Plaintiff’s application allowed; 3rd Interested Party’s application dismissed.

Orders

  • Order issued on 18 September 2025 joining the 3rd Interested Party as a party to the suit is vacated and set aside.
  • The 3rd Interested Party is removed from the proceedings.
